Coloring tips: How to color April Showers Bring May Flowers Cloud and Flower Face coloring page well?
Use soft blues and whites for the cloud to make it look fluffy and light. Color the flower bright yellows, pinks, or reds to make it stand out and feel warm. The leaves can be different shades of green to add variety. You can also add light shading around the edges to give the picture more depth. Try using crayons or colored pencils for control. Remember to color inside the lines to keep the faces clear and cute.
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for April Showers Bring May Flowers Cloud and Flower Face coloring page?
1. Coloring inside the small spaces, like the eyes and the tiny leaves, can be tricky and require patience. 2. Making sure the colors don’t mix outside each area needs careful attention. 3. Keeping the cloud soft looking while using colors can be difficult since the cloud should look light, not heavy. 4. Balancing bright colors of the flower and natural tones of the cloud is important to keep the picture harmonious. 5. Avoiding over-coloring so the faces remain easy to see and the picture stays cheerful might be challenging for younger kids.
Benefits of coloring books: Advantages of drawing April Showers Bring May Flowers Cloud and Flower Face coloring page
Coloring this picture helps kids practice fine motor skills by coloring small spaces and staying within lines. It encourages creativity when choosing colors for the cloud and flower. Kids also learn about spring and nature through a fun, friendly image. Completing the picture builds confidence and gives a sense of accomplishment. It’s a relaxing activity that makes kids happy while engaging their imagination.
